**Runbook: Checkout Load Test (Cartwheel Flow)**

Load tests against the Cartwheel checkout run every Tuesday from the Brindlehaven staging cluster. Target is 400 requests per second sustained for twenty minutes, with payment calls stubbed through the Mockmint gateway. Abort the run if p99 latency passes two seconds or the inventory service error rate exceeds one percent. Results post automatically to the eng-sync channel. Historical runs, thresholds, and the abort procedure are documented on the internal page below.

operations page: https://harbor.kelvidyn.example/dash/dash/board/projects/build/pipeline/run/72cb258c26ee55412287df41

# Hey future maintainer — this env file drives the Fareglow ticket-pricing
# experiment. PRICING_EXP_BUCKET_PCT controls how much traffic sees the new
# dynamic curve (keep it under 20 until Marisol's team signs off on the
# revenue dashboards). PRICING_EXP_FLOOR and PRICING_EXP_CEIL are in cents,
# not dollars — yes, someone got that wrong once. The experiment service
# pulls variant configs from the Lanternbox API, which needs a key to
# authenticate. That key is set right below.

sealed setting: VAULT_KEY8=8e093468

Subject: PDF renderer cut-over — wrap-up

Hey future maintainers — the switch from the old Inkhollow renderer to Paperlark is done. All invoice templates migrated, and the legacy service is in read-only mode until end of quarter, then it gets deleted. Known quirk: multi-page invoices with embedded logos render a hair slower, but within budget. Everything else was boringly smooth, which is how we like it. For reference, the production config Paperlark now runs with is below.

config for bahop-baduf:
[kasion]
team = lamath
access_code = ac_d807e5
host = kasion.paliqcloud.corp
port = 4000
owner = julix.tamvan
peer = frair.qorvelsoft.local